Former Governor of New York George Pataki Receives One of the Highest Hungarian State Decorations

Hungarian President László Sólyom presented the Commander’s Cross with the Star of the Order of Merit of the Republic of Hungary to George Elmer Pataki, former Governor of the State of New York in the Sándor Palace in Budapest, Hungary on Wednesday, November 12, as a recognition of his activities in promoting and improving Hungarian-American bilateral relations, and for his support of the Hungarian communities of the State of New York.
